Steve Danielson

Born: 15 March 1972

Position: Defense

Height/Weight:  5-11/160

International Caps: 88

Playing Career:

  • Career Highlights
    - Represented U.S. in competitions in Malaysia, New Zealand, Scotland, Wales, Italy and   Austria
    - Selected to Junior National Team, 1987
    - Field Hockey Association of America Junior Player of the Year, 1992
    - USA Olympic Team, 1996
    - 1998 U.S. Field Hockey Association Male Athlete of the Year
    - 2002 1st FIH Indoor World Cup

    2007 -USA vs. Mexico Pan American Games Qualifying Series (USA wins series 2-0-1)...2008 - Olympic Qualifying Tournament Team (Auckland, NZL, 6th)
